WebA gangway is a narrow walkway or platform that allows people to safely board a ship, truck, or train. Gangways are typically used for two purposes: allowing people and/or cargo to travel to and from docks, moored marine vessels, or aircraft, or for maintenance and loading/unloading of land-based trucks and trains.
